WebIf the pH of water is too high or too low, the aquatic organisms living within it will die. pH can also affect the solubility and toxicity of chemicals and heavy metals in the water ¹². The majority of aquatic creatures prefer a pH range of 6.5-9.0, though some can live in water with pH levels outside of this range. Aquatic pH levels.

WebAs the pH of meat approaches that low pH of 5.1, the water holding capacity drops drastically. Low pH predicts greater drip loss in fresh pork chops (Figure 2), greater cooking losses in fresh pork chops (Figure 3), and less water holding capacity.
